**Spicy Steak Fajitas: A Flavorful Twist on a Classic Mexican Dish**
Fajitas are a beloved staple in Tex-Mex cuisine, and while chicken and shrimp versions are popular, **steak fajitas** stand out for their rich, beefy flavor and hearty texture. What makes this recipe extra special is the spicy marinade that infuses the steak with a perfect blend of heat and tang. Whether you’re making a family dinner or hosting a casual get-together, Spicy Steak Fajitas are sure to impress.
### Ingredients:
For the **steak marinade**:
– **1 lb flank steak** (or skirt steak)
– **2 tablespoons olive oil**
– **1 lime** (juiced)
– **2 cloves garlic** (minced)
– **1 tablespoon chili powder**
– **1 teaspoon paprika**
– **1 teaspoon cumin**
– **1/2 teaspoon cayenne pepper** (adjust to your spice level)
– **1 teaspoon salt**
– **1/2 teaspoon black pepper**
– **1 tablespoon soy sauce** (optional for extra umami)
For the **fajitas**:
– **1 bell pepper** (sliced, preferably red or yellow)
– **1 onion** (sliced)
– **2 tablespoons olive oil** (for sautéing)
– **Flour tortillas** (8-inch, or corn tortillas if preferred)
– **Toppings**: Sour cream, guacamole, salsa, shredded cheese, fresh cilantro, lime wedges, jalapeño slices (optional)
